het•er•og•a•mous  (het′ə rogə məs),USA pronunciation adj. 
  1. Geneticshaving unlike gametes, or reproducing by the union of such gametes (opposed to isogamous).
  2. Botanyhaving flowers or florets of two sexually different kinds (opposed to homogamous).
  • hetero- + -gamous 1830–40
